- Epilimnetic, metalimnetic, and hypolimnetic water strata are characteristic layers in the thermal stratification of a lake.
- In a stratified lake, the epilimnion is the uppermost layer where the water is warm and well-mixed.
- The metalimnion (or thermocline) is the middle layer where temperature changes rapidly with depth.
- The hypolimnion is the deepest layer, consisting of cooler, denser water that is typically more stable and less mixed.
- This stratification is crucial for understanding lake ecology, including temperature distribution, oxygen levels, and nutrient cycling.
Additional Information
- The process of stratification typically occurs in temperate regions during the summer when the surface water is heated by the sun.
- During the fall, the surface water cools, and the entire lake can mix in a process called turnover, which helps distribute oxygen and nutrients throughout the lake.
- Understanding these layers helps in managing lake ecosystems, particularly in relation to fisheries, water quality, and habitat conservation.
- Human activities such as pollution and water extraction can disrupt natural stratification, leading to ecological imbalances.
